QuestionI have a 50 gallon hard plastic pond. How do I make the eddges so that the turtles can get out of it onto land? Also, if I put a wire 1 foot fence around the pond, can the turtle get over or under it?
AnswerSpecific answers would depend on many things, but in general...
1. A ramp made of plastic or non-resinous wood will help the turtle get to dry land, and
2. Most turtles are surprisingly good at both climbing and digging. A 1' fence is not usually a big problem for them, and wire fences often leave gaps they can crawl under.
Try a more solid wall with firm connection to the soil, or slightly dug in. Either go higher, or angle it, or have a topper.
